The Cave Science and Technology Research Fund (CSTRF) Grant

    From The British Cave Research Association

    The mission of the British Cave Research Association (BCRA) is to administer the United Kingdom Cave Conservation Emergency Fund (UKCCEF), focusing on supporting projects that contribute to the conservation of caves, historic mines, and other speleological interests within the United Kingdom.

    Type of Support

    Overview

    The grant program focuses on promoting the scientific study and understanding of caves, with a primary emphasis on speleogenesis, archaeology/palaeontology, biology, and technology related to cave environments. The program aims to support worthwhile projects in these and other areas of cave research. A key goal is to enhance awareness within the caving and scientific communities about the importance of caves scientifically, highlighting the interconnection between exploration and scientific discovery. Applications are reviewed three times a year, with potential for expedited review for smaller requests.
